full screen mode : next image or previous image crashes

Post by Markorki »

I've been using 1.90 almost since the day it has been available. I wanted to try 1.91, the same way I always do : saved my xnview.ini to a data partition as xnview070817.ini , uninstalled 1.90, installed 1.91 in a brand new c:\programfiles\xnview folder, and reinstalled 1.90 inc:\programfiles\xnview_190. For both, I proceeded so :
- in tools/options, selected : use xnview.ini in xnview folder
- exited xnview
- pasted the saved xnview070817.ini as xnview.ini, and tested.

The .ini is here ( I use win98SE-lite ) :
http://cjoint.com/data/irpsMBIflL.htm

In 1.90, if i go full creen, then the arrows display next or previous image.
In 1.91, if i go full creen, then the arrows crash xnview ( "opération non conforme", on french system ;-)
